-2(x-3) >-8
What is the answer

Respuesta :

fatpanda15
fatpanda15 fatpanda15
  • 23-10-2019

Answer:

x < 7

Step-by-step explanation:

First apply the -2 onto each term that it is being multiplied onto.

-2x + 6 > - 8

Now subtract six from both sides.

-2x > -14

Now divide by -2.

x < 7

REMEMBER

When doing greater than and less than equations like this, if you divide by a negative you must flip the greater than/less than.
